Trump Orders Troops to Portland and ICE Sites, Authorizes Use of Full Force

Local leaders reject federal intervention, highlighting unresolved questions over scope and rules.

Overview

  • In a post on Truth, the president directed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th to deploy forces at the request of DHS Secretary Kristi Noem to protect Portland and ICE facilities nationwide.
  • The Pentagon has not detailed which units will be used, how many personnel will be sent, the timeline for deployments, or the rules of engagement.
  • Portland Mayor Keith Wilson said he did not request federal assistance and defended local authorities’ ability to safeguard free expression while addressing occasional violence and property damage.
  • The order cites Antifa and other internal threats as justification, following Trump’s recent designation of Antifa as a domestic terrorist organization.
  • The plan continues a pattern of federal deployments to U.S. cities, including prior actions in Los Angeles and Washington, with Memphis preparing for possible National Guard arrivals.
